为什么突然无法连接数据库
-
突然无法连接数据库可能是由以下几个原因导致的:
-
网络连接问题:检查一下网络连接是否正常,可以尝试连接其他网站或者应用程序来确认网络连接是否稳定。如果网络连接出现问题,可能会导致无法连接数据库。
-
数据库服务器故障:数据库服务器可能发生故障或者停机,导致无法连接。可以联系数据库管理员或者运维人员来确认服务器是否正常运行。
-
数据库配置错误:数据库连接信息可能配置错误,比如用户名、密码、主机名等。可以检查一下连接信息是否正确,并且确保数据库服务器和应用程序使用的连接信息一致。
-
数据库权限问题:数据库用户可能没有足够的权限来连接数据库。可以检查一下数据库用户的权限设置,并且确保用户具有连接数据库的权限。
-
防火墙或安全软件阻止连接:防火墙或者安全软件可能会阻止数据库连接。可以检查一下防火墙或者安全软件的设置,确保允许数据库连接。
如果以上方法都无法解决问题,可以尝试重启数据库服务器或者应用程序,或者联系相关技术支持人员来寻求帮助。
1年前 -
-
突然无法连接数据库的原因有很多,下面我将列举一些可能的原因和解决方法。
-
网络问题:首先,检查一下你的网络连接是否正常。确保你的计算机能够正常访问互联网。如果你的网络连接有问题,可以尝试重新启动你的网络设备,比如路由器或交换机。如果问题仍然存在,可能是你的网络服务提供商出现了故障,建议你联系他们进行咨询和解决。
-
数据库服务未启动:如果你无法连接到数据库,可能是数据库服务未启动。你可以尝试重新启动数据库服务,或者查看数据库服务的日志文件,以确定是否有任何错误或异常信息。如果数据库服务未启动,你需要启动它才能正常连接。
-
防火墙问题:防火墙可能会阻止你的数据库连接。检查一下你的防火墙设置,确保允许数据库的连接。如果你不确定如何设置防火墙规则,建议你查看相关文档或联系你的系统管理员。
-
数据库访问权限:如果你使用的是用户名和密码进行数据库连接,可能是你的用户名或密码不正确,或者你没有足够的权限访问数据库。确保你输入的用户名和密码是正确的,并且你具有足够的权限来访问数据库。
-
数据库连接配置错误:检查一下你的数据库连接配置是否正确。确保你使用的是正确的主机名或IP地址、端口号、数据库名等信息。如果你不确定如何配置数据库连接,可以参考相关文档或联系数据库管理员进行帮助。
-
数据库资源不足:如果数据库的资源不足,可能会导致无法连接。检查一下数据库的资源使用情况,比如CPU、内存和磁盘空间等。如果资源紧张,你可以尝试优化数据库的配置或增加硬件资源来解决问题。
-
数据库服务崩溃:有时候,数据库服务可能会崩溃或出现其他故障。如果你无法连接到数据库,可以尝试重新启动数据库服务,或者查看数据库服务的日志文件以获取更多信息。如果问题仍然存在,建议你联系数据库管理员或技术支持团队寻求帮助。
总之,突然无法连接数据库可能是由于网络问题、数据库服务未启动、防火墙问题、数据库访问权限、数据库连接配置错误、数据库资源不足或数据库服务崩溃等原因引起的。你可以按照上述的方法进行排查和解决问题,如果问题仍然存在,建议你寻求专业人士的帮助。
1年前 -
-
突然无法连接数据库可能由多种原因造成,包括以下几个方面:
-
网络问题:检查网络连接是否正常,确保数据库服务器能够正常访问。可以尝试通过 ping 命令测试网络连通性,确保网络连接正常。
-
数据库服务问题:检查数据库服务是否正常运行。可以尝试重启数据库服务,或者查看数据库日志文件,了解是否有异常报错信息。
-
数据库配置问题:检查数据库连接配置是否正确。包括数据库主机地址、端口号、用户名、密码等。可以查看应用程序的配置文件,确认配置信息是否正确。
-
数据库访问权限问题:确保应用程序所使用的数据库用户具有足够的权限访问数据库。可以尝试使用管理员账号进行连接测试,确认是否是权限问题。
-
防火墙或安全组问题:如果数据库服务器位于防火墙或安全组之后,可能会阻止数据库连接。可以检查防火墙或安全组规则,确保允许数据库连接的流量通过。
针对以上问题,可以按照以下步骤进行排查和解决:
步骤一:检查网络连接
- 确认网络连接是否正常,尝试通过 ping 命令测试数据库服务器的连通性。
- 如果网络连接存在问题,解决网络问题,确保能够正常连接数据库服务器。
步骤二:检查数据库服务状态
- 检查数据库服务是否正常运行,尝试重启数据库服务。
- 查看数据库日志文件,了解是否有异常报错信息。根据报错信息进行相应的处理和修复。
步骤三:检查数据库连接配置
- 查看应用程序的数据库连接配置,确保配置信息正确。包括数据库主机地址、端口号、用户名、密码等。
- 如果配置信息有误,进行相应的修正。
步骤四:检查数据库访问权限
- 确保应用程序所使用的数据库用户具有足够的权限访问数据库。
- 尝试使用管理员账号进行连接测试,确认是否是权限问题。
- 如果权限不足,可以尝试修改数据库用户的权限,或者创建一个具有足够权限的新用户。
步骤五:检查防火墙或安全组规则
- 如果数据库服务器位于防火墙或安全组之后,检查防火墙或安全组规则,确保允许数据库连接的流量通过。
- 如果规则存在问题,进行相应的调整和修复。
总结:突然无法连接数据库可能由网络问题、数据库服务问题、数据库配置问题、数据库访问权限问题、防火墙或安全组问题等多种原因造成。通过逐步排查和解决上述问题,可以恢复数据库的正常连接。
1年前 -